Basically designates it as a sold order as opposed to a stock order. There are limitations as to how many sold orders a dealership can process monthly. It helps track that and make sure that the sold orders are being processed in a specific time frame.Found this in regards to the Special Scheduling Condition VII:
It's an internal code that is applied when the schedulers or another employee at Chrysler (Who has the authority) schedule an order when there isn't allocation or to give an order priority in scheduling.
